Appendix B Examples of configuring system environments | > B.7 Example of configuring NIC switching mode (IPv6) |
This section describes an example configuration procedure of the network shown in the diagram below.
The xx, yy in the figure below are assigned automatically by the automatic address configuration.
If the Standby patrol monitoring function is not used, omit 5) in the procedure for setting up on each host.
An example of configuring /etc/inet/ndpd.conf to use Solaris server as an IPv6 router is described below:
For details on /etc/inet/ndpd.conf, refer to the Solaris manual.
ifdefault AdvSendAdvertisements true # Every interface sends a router advertisement. prefix fec0:1::0/64 fjgi1000 # fjgi1000 sends Prefix "fec0:1::0/64". prefix fec0:2::0/64 fjgi2000 # fjgi2000 sends Prefix "fec0:2::0/64". |
1-1) Create /etc/hostname6.fjgi1000 and /etc/hostname6.fjgi2000 file as an empty file.
1-2) Define IP addresses and hostnames in /etc/inet/ipnodes file.
fec0:1::1 v6hosta1 # HOST-A Virtual IP(1) fec0:2::1 v6hosta2 # HOST-A Virtual IP(2) fec0:1::2 v6hostb1 # HOST-B Virtual IP(1) fec0:2::2 v6hostb2 # HOST-B Virtual IP(2) fec0:1::100 swhub1 # primary HUB IP fec0:1::101 swhub2 # secondary HUB IP |
/opt/FJSVhanet/usr/sbin/hanetconfig create inet6 -n sha0 -m d -i fec0:1::1/64 -t fjgi1000,fjgi1001
/opt/FJSVhanet/usr/sbin/hanetconfig create inet6 -n sha1 -m d -i fec0:2::1/64 -t fjgi2000,fjgi2001
/opt/FJSVhanet/usr/sbin/hanetpoll create -n sha0 -p fec0:1::100,fec0:1::101 -b on
/opt/FJSVhanet/usr/sbin/hanetpoll copy -n sha0,sha1
Please define only one Standby patrol monitoring function.
/opt/FJSVhanet/usr/sbin/hanetconfig create -n sha2 -m p -a 02:00:00:00:00:01 -t sha0
Run the following command to reboot the system. Make sure fjgi1000 and fjgi2000 are enabled as IPv6 interfaces after rebooting the system.
/usr/sbin/shutdown -y -i6 -g0
1-1) Create /etc/hostname6.fjgi1000 and /etc/hostname6.fjgi2000 file as an empty file.
1-2) Define IP addresses and hostnames in /etc/inet/ipnodes file. Defined information is the same as for HOST-A.
/opt/FJSVhanet/usr/sbin/hanetconfig create inet6 -n sha0 -m d -i fec0:1::2/64 -t fjgi1000,fjgi1001
/opt/FJSVhanet/usr/sbin/hanetconfig create inet6 -n sha1 -m d -i fec0:2::2/64 -t fjgi2000,fjgi2001
/opt/FJSVhanet/usr/sbin/hanetpoll create -n sha0 -p fec0:1::100,fec0:1::101 -b on
/opt/FJSVhanet/usr/sbin/hanetpoll copy -n sha0,sha1
Please define only one Standby patrol monitoring function.
/opt/FJSVhanet/usr/sbin/hanetconfig create -n sha2 -m p -a 02:00:00:00:00:02 -t sha0
Run the following command to reboot the system. Make sure fjgi1000 and fjgi2000 are enabled as IPv6 interfaces after rebooting the system.
/usr/sbin/shutdown -y -i6 -g0
